About Mira Mesa High
Mira Mesa High serves 2,228 students in grades 9-12 in San Diego's thriving Mira Mesa community. This regular public high school operates with 84 full-time equivalent teachers, resulting in a student-teacher ratio of 26.5:1. The school has earned a solid 7.4 out of 10 rating from MySchoolScout and ranks #2115 out of 9,566 California high schools, placing it in the 78th percentile statewide.
Academically, Mira Mesa High demonstrates particular strength in English Language Arts, with 79% of students performing at proficient or above levels across all grade levels. Mathematics presents more opportunity for growth, with 46% of students achieving proficiency or higher. The school's overall academic score of 8.6 out of 10 reflects its commitment to student achievement.
The school draws from an affluent and educated community where nearly half of residents hold bachelor's degrees or higher. The surrounding 92126 ZIP code has a median household income of $116,013 and a low poverty rate of 7.8%, with median home values of $715,900. Located on Marauder Way in this large city setting, Mira Mesa High benefits from being nestled in one of San Diego's well-established residential neighborhoods.

Performance Trends
Math proficiency has declined from 53% (2019) to 45.68% (2024). Reading/ELA proficiency has remained stable from 81% (2019) to 79.47% (2024).

Community Profile
The community surrounding Mira Mesa High has a median household income of $123,232. It is a well-educated community where 49%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$802,000, with a median rent of $2,630/month. The local poverty rate of 7.8%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 23 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
